How they compare

Bahrain currently reports 6.6% against 4.2% in WB: Heavily Indebted Poor Countries (hipc), a difference of 2.4%.

That makes Bahrain's figure about 1.5 times WB: Heavily Indebted Poor Countries (hipc)'s.

Across all 10 years both countries report, Bahrain has been ahead every year.

Bahrain ranks 48th and WB: Heavily Indebted Poor Countries (hipc) ranks 46th of 135 countries.

Bahrain has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
